In diesem Schritt-für-Schritt-Tutorial erklären wir, wie Sie Excel in XPS im C#-Projekt konvertieren. Das Codebeispiel in diesem Anleitungsthema zeigt, dass Sie Excel in C# ohne Microsoft Excel in XPS konvertieren können. Dies erfordert auch kein Microsoft Interop.
Schritte zum Konvertieren von Excel in XPS in C#
- Holen Sie sich die Aspose.Cells for .NET-API von NuGet.org
- Verweis auf Namespace Aspose.Cells hinzufügen
- Verwenden Sie die SetLicense-Methode, um die Lizenz anzuwenden
- Erstellen Sie ein Objekt der Klasse Workbook
- Laden Sie die Eingabe Excel (XLSX or XLS), die in XPS konvertiert werden soll
- Speichern Sie die konvertierte XPS-Datei mit Xps SaveFormat
In diesem Beispiel konvertieren wir XLSX in C# in XPS, aber mit demselben Code und denselben Schritten können Sie XLS auch in C#-Anwendungen und -Projekten in XPS konvertieren. Der Code und der Prozess sind in beiden Fällen gleich.
C#-Code zum Konvertieren von Excel in XPS in C#
Wie das obige Code-Snippet zeigt, kann die Konvertierung einfach mit nur zwei Codezeilen der API durchgeführt werden. Genauso wie wir ein Anleitungsthema zu große Excel-Datei in CSV in C# exportieren geschrieben haben, ohne Interop oder Excel zu verwenden, ist es wichtig zu beachten, dass wir Excel in C# auch ohne Microsoft Excel und Interop in XPS konvertiert haben. Sie können diesen Code also überall ausführen, ohne Excel zu installieren. Das bedeutet, dass der Code sowohl auf dem Server als auch in Windows- oder ASP.NET-Anwendungen ausgeführt werden kann.